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Amazon Shopping
- A significant share of listings are sold and shipped by third-party sellers, and counterfeit or mislabelled products from those sellers have been a well-documented, recurring problem that the platform does not fully prevent.
- Search results and product pages mix paid sponsored placements with organic results, so the top listing for a search term is often an advertisement rather than the best-reviewed or cheapest option.
- Fast, free shipping is effectively gated behind an Amazon Prime subscription, and the app's delivery estimates are designed to make non-Prime checkout feel slower and less attractive.
- Returns and refund handling differ between Amazon-fulfilled and third-party-fulfilled orders, and a buyer often cannot tell which applies until after ordering.
- Subscribe and Save and other recurring purchase features require active management to cancel, and abandoned subscriptions can result in ongoing charges for items no longer wanted.
Loox
- Beginner plan limited to 500 total orders
- Convert plan costs $35 more monthly than Beginner but enables unlimited orders
- Pricing specific to Shopify stores, not available for other platforms

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Amazon Shopping: Do I need Amazon Prime to use the app?
No, browsing and ordering work without Prime, but fast free shipping, Prime Video and Prime Music all require the paid subscription.
Loox: How much does Loox cost?
Loox pricing starts at $14.99 per month for the Beginner plan, $49.99 per month for Convert, and $299.99 per month for Unlimited. Billing occurs through Shopify with no annual commitment required.
SourceAmazon Shopping: Are all products sold by Amazon itself?
No, a large proportion of listings are sold and sometimes shipped by third-party marketplace sellers, which affects returns and counterfeit risk.
Loox: What is the main difference between Loox's Beginner and Convert plans?
Beginner plan is limited to 500 total orders and includes basic review features. Convert allows unlimited orders and adds smart visual sorting, video reviews, Google Shopping integration, AI review stories, auto-translated reviews, and AI review replies.
SourceAmazon Shopping: How can I tell if a listing is sold by Amazon or a third party?
Check the "Sold by" and "Fulfilled by" fields on the product page, which the app does not surface prominently in search results.
Loox: Is there a free version of Loox?
Loox offers a free trial to start, but paid plans begin at $14.99 per month. No permanent free version is available.
